When Do You Need a Bounce House Permit?

Renting a Bounce House for Your Home

Bounce houses placed on residential properties typically don’t require official approval.

Bounce House Rentals in Public Spaces

Many city parks have guidelines on inflatable rentals, including approved vendors and insurance requirements.

Checking Permit Policies for Larger Gatherings

Some schools and event venues have specific policies regarding inflatables.

The Permit Application Process

Contact the City or County Office

Contact the Tampa Parks & Recreation Department or relevant county office for details.

Complete the Necessary Documentation

Some venues require proof of insurance from the rental provider.

Understand Permit Costs

Additional security deposits may be required and refunded after the event.

Receive Permit Approval

Processing times for permits range from a few days to several weeks.

1. Do all bounce house rentals require a permit?

No, permits are typically required for public locations but not for private properties.
